    Really its a question about getting rid of a bloated stomach.

    I'm a 5'9'' male, about 10-11 months ago i weighed 230-240 pounds but now I'm down to 142 pounds. However, my stomach still seems big because of bloating which I assume has to do with my weight loss. Does anybody have any knowledge about how to get rid of my bloating, whether its by eating certain things or taking certain medications, etc?

    Any info is appreciated.

    none of these guys have a clue what they're talking about. 142 pounds at 5 11 is fairly light, I doubt you have much of a ponch unless you have little muscle in your arms and legs.

    Diet wise there are several things you can do to speed up your metabolism, taking creatine ISN'T one of them. Drinking large amounts of water and eating high fibre food is (#1s and 2s more often) Try to maintain a high protein, high carb, low fat, low sugar diet. Complex carbs are good such as pastas while all that sugary stuff isn't. Avoid processed goods and the fat from dairy products is fine, just cut to 1% milk because it's as low as you can get and still maintain the taste.

    Could you explain how you went about losing the weight? Was it diet and exercise or just controlled and minimal eating? I wouldn't recommend medication but there are multiple sites which have doctor advise on these situations.

    My guess is that it's sodium related, so try to cut down on the processed foods.
